The AMD-TD-10 is an all-in-one airflow measuring and control damper solution that features time-saving and cost-saving installation. In contrast to other airflow measurement products, the thermal dispersion probes offer higher accuracy, even at more turbulent and lower speed airflows. This unit meets the frequently specified leakage criteria of less than 10 cfm per sq. ft at 4″ w.g. (0.5% at 2000 fpm). The damper design features include a sturdy hat channel frame with die-formed corner gussets for reinforcement, a vee groove blade design that maximizes strength and zero maintenance concealed linkage (out of the air stream) for reduced pressure drop and air turbulence.

DESCRIPTION:

In contrast to having to source all airflow measuring and control items separately, the AMD-TD-10 is offered as an all-in-one, factory assembled and calibrated solution that relieves headaches in parts’ sourcing and installation. The AMD-TD-10 consists of a 1000 series control damper, thermal dispersion technology probes, a BACnet MS/TP capable transmitter, an optional 24 VAC modulating actuator, and an ease-of-access terminal block, all fixed to a sleeve. The probes, transmitter, and actuator are factory wired to the provided terminal block, offering easy, single-point wiring.

OPERATION:

The probes and transmitter use thermal dispersion technology to read the airflow and air temperature, which is displayed on the transmitter. The transmitter outputs a 0 – 10 VDC signal proportional to the real-time airflow and/or air temperature being read, where 10 VDC represents the programmed maximum airflow/air temperature. The factory supplied modulating actuator accepts a 0 – 10 VDC signal that corresponds to how open or closed the damper is.

Turbulent Airflow Correcting Apertures
At the heart of each thermal probe array are pairs of precision matched thermistors installed in aerodynamic apertures. These sensor aperture assemblies are specifically designed to reduce the effects of angular flow distortions found within ducted air distribution systems. The design, construction and calibration of each thermistor sensor pair ensures the accuracy and long term reliability of the measurement system.

AIR MEASURING CONTROL DAMPER

THERMAL DISPERSION • AIRFOIL BLADE
ULTRA-LOW LEAKAGE • HIGH PERFORMANCE
MODEL: AMD-TD-20

The AMD-TD-20 is an air measuring station factory equipped with a 2000 Series control damper, Nailor’s premium choice for use in high velocity, medium pressure commercial HVAC systems. They offer unsurpassed leakage (Class 1A) and pressure drop characteristics for superior performance that meets the International Energy Conservation Code maximum leakage for building envelope dampers criteria of 3 cfm/ft2 @ 1″ w.g. (15.2 L/s/m2 @ 0.25 kPa). Featuring highly accurate thermal dispersion probes and a factory calibrated transmitter, the AMD-TD-20 is ready for quick and hassle-free installation as an all in one, pre-assembled unit. Unique design compression type seals are keyed and locked into blade extrusion, providing the ultimate in ultra-low leakage and high performance.

DESCRIPTION:

The Nailor CDQUAD/HLQ Hand Locking Quadrant is primarily designed for use with the Nailor Multi-Blade 1800 Series Manual Balancing Dampers, 1000, 1100 and 2000 Series Control Dampers.
It mounts directly over a 1/2″ (13) dia. lock-on drive shaft or a rigid 1/2″ (13) dia. drive shaft and is secured with a carriage bolt.
The CDQUAD is provided with pre-drilled mounting holes for convenient installation and the design ensures that the mounting screws do not interfere with any damper side linkage that may be hidden inside the damper frame channel.
